NewsOne Now Audio Podcast: State Of Emergency In Flint, MI – Extremely High Levels Of Lead In Drinking Water

State of emergency in Flint, MI. The city’s drinking water contains an extremely high level of lead. Roland Martin talks with LeAnne Walters, a Flint resident impacted by the environmental crisis and Professor Marc Edwards, who is overseeing the research into the high concentration of lead in the city’s drinking water. Secretary of Education John King Says Blacks Are Graduating High School At Higher Rates

Roland Martin talks to the incoming Secretary of Education, John King about the status of the nation’s graduation rates, education and college preparation courses. “We were excited to announce yesterday that the country reached the highest graduation rate we ever had with just over 82%.
